Shirley Jean (Hendrikson) Schaus

06/05/1935 - 07/11/2025

Shirley Jean (Hendrikson) Schaus, age 90, passed away and entered her Heavenly Home on July 11, 2025, surrounded by her loving family at her home in Bellflower, CA. She was born on June 5, 1935, the twin daughter of Maurice and Ruth (Voigt) Hendrikson. Shirley was baptized into God’s family on July 7, 1935, at St John’s Ev. Lutheran Church of Portage, WI and confirmed her faith in Christ on April 10, 1949. As she faithfully followed Jesus, that journey led her into ministry both in the United States and across the world.

Shirley attended St. John’s Lutheran School in Portage through eighth grade (June 1949), Portage Senior High School (June 1953), and completed her teaching B.S. degree at Concordia Teachers College in River Forest, IL (June 1957). Shirley taught 1st and 2nd Grades at First Lutheran School in Venice, CA for ten years and then established and taught Kindergarten at St. Paul’s Lutheran School in Pomona, CA for two years.

On December 21, 1968, she married the love of her life, Marvin W. Schaus at First Lutheran Church in Venice, CA. They were blessed with three sons Timothy (stillborn August 6, 1972), Nathan and Jonathan. She greatly enjoyed her three grandchildren: Anna, Timothy, and Rachel Schaus.

Shirley is survived by her husband, Marvin; her sons Nathan and Jonathan; her daughter-in-law Elizabeth; her three grandchildren; her sister Betty (Hendrikson) Johnson; and many nieces, nephews, grandnieces and grandnephews. She was preceded in death by her parents, her twin sister, Sharon (Hendrikson) Schaus, her brother Pastor James Hendrikson, and her youngest sister Judith (Hendrikson) Bowser.

Shirley and her husband, Marvin, served as Bible-translation missionaries with Lutheran Bible Translators (LBT) for the Gola people in Liberia, West Africa, beginning in February 1982 until they retired from ministry with LBT in 2002. This vital bible translation work was carried on by others in Liberia so that the Gola New Testament was ultimately dedicated in Tubmanburg, Liberia on March 8, 2020. Shirley and Marvin were overjoyed and humbled that God used them as a part of this undertaking.

Throughout her life, Shirley was a faithful participant in God’s family through her active involvement in Lutheran Women’s Missionary League (LWML), church choirs, quilting, crafting, and helping to create and run an annual church yard sale at her home church, Good Shepherd Lutheran Church in Downey, CA.
